In the heart of winter, during an exceptionally cold January in Miercurea Ciuc, the “spring” part of the Superliga season gets underway, paying little attention to climatic reality – namely that this year winter is truly winter, not only in regions accustomed to it, but across the entire country. Thus, in Round 22 of the regular season, one of the league’s biggest surprises, FC Botoșani, arrives at the Municipal Stadium. Throughout the week, the pitch was cleared of a thick layer of snow with considerable effort, and with the help of the under-soil heating system – consuming around 1 megawatt per hour – we tried to prepare it for the match. How successful this operation has been will be revealed at kick-off. What is certain is that even the pitch in Mioveni, which hosted the opening match of the round, was not ice-free, despite the fact that they did not have to contend with mornings around –20 degrees there.

The Moldavian side, however, is not among the teams that chose to prepare in warmer climates. They held their training camp at home and played two friendly matches on snowy and icy artificial pitches, beating Farul Constanța 1–0 and second-division side AFC Câmpulung Muscel 5–1. They have not been particularly active on the transfer market so far, although the window remains open until February 9.

By contrast, FK Csíkszereda prepared for the restart in a training camp in Turkey, playing three matches on good-quality grass pitches: a 0–0 draw with Nyíregyháza, a 1–1 draw against Polish top-flight side Arka Gdynia, and a 3–3 draw with Azerbaijani club FK Zira. Our goals were scored by Eppel Márton (2), Dusinszki Szabolcs and Szalay Szabolcs. Four new players joined the squad during the camp: Argentine defender Mariano Bettini (29), Brazilian midfielder Gustavo Dos Santos Cabral (24), Swiss-Kosovar defender Arian Kabashi (29), and Romanian defender Răzvan Trif (29). We also reached an agreement with Swedish midfielder Wilhelm Loeper (27), although he did not take part in the Turkish camp. The good news is that he has now joined the squad this weekend, after some delays, arriving in Miercurea Ciuc on Saturday, where we hope – and all signs point in that direction – that he will make a significant contribution to achieving our objectives.

As for departures, although several players from the autumn squad did not take part in the training camp, so far only one contract termination has been finalized, that of former captain Kelemen Dávid. We wish him every success in his future career. At the same time, two young talents have moved to Satu Mare: 18-year-old striker Gergely Alpár and our academy graduate, 22-year-old goalkeeper Karácsony Márk, who will strengthen the second-division Partium-based side for the remainder of the season. Another young goalkeeper, Deáky Zsombor (18), has returned from Satu Mare, where he had been on loan during the first part of the season, and will now work with our Superliga squad.

At the pre-match press conference ahead of Sunday’s game, head coach Ilyés Róbert pointed out that one of the toughest matches of the season awaits us, while players Veres Szilárd and Pap Eduard spoke optimistically about our chances.
